41st Annual Southwest Farm & Home Expo Set for April 12–13 in Elk City

Elk City, OK – The 41st Annual Southwest Farm & Home Expo returns to the Elk City Convention Center April 12–13, 2025, bringing two days of agriculture, education, livestock, food, and family fun to Western Oklahoma. Admission is free.

The event opens Saturday at 9:00 a.m., following a morning session for farmers and ranchers to earn CEU credits with presentations from OSU’s Josh Bushong and Dr. Liberty Galvin, along with coffee, donuts, and a free lunch provided by Fowler Agency.

A major highlight is the All Breed Bull Sale, happening Saturday at 2:00 p.m. in the South Exhibit Hall, sponsored by First National Bank & Trust. Breeds include Angus, Hereford, Polled Hereford, and Sim-Angus, with consignors from across the region.

Additional weekend features:

  • Antique Tractor Display (all weekend)

  • FFA Ag Mechanics Show & Silent Auction

  • Children's Pedal Tractor Pull (Sunday at 1:00 p.m.)

  • BBQ Cook-Off Judging (Sunday at 1:00 p.m.)

  • Food Trucks & Vendors both days

Food vendors include Brown’s Grill, Heaven’s Kitchen Below, Surf Bar Food Truck, Blue Mountain Smoke, and more. Elk City FFA will also be running concessions.

The Expo wraps up Sunday at 5:00 p.m., following awards and scholarship presentations at 4:30 p.m.
